Anley Hall Nursing Home, Settle, North Yorkshire

Anley Hall Nursing Home is a Care Home and a care at home (homecare) provider in Settle and it is located at Skipton Road, Settle, North Yorkshire, BD24 9JU. Anley Hall Nursing Home is classified as Large sized care home and has 54 beds. Anley Hall Nursing Home can be contacted at phone number 01729 822268. Services offered by Anley Hall Nursing Home are Care home with nursing, Care home without nursing, Homecare, Shared lives, Supported living services and more. Mr. Malcolm Haigh is owner organisation for Anley Hall Nursing Home. The local authority of Care Quality Commission for inspection etc. is North Yorkshire and it has been rated as Good by CQC.

What are GPs? : GP stands for 'General Practitioner' who can deal with all type of medical conditions and mainly treats acute (short duration) and chronic (diseases that lasts for more than three months) illnesses. GPs provide routine health care checkups like physical examinations, vaccinations, simple surgical operations etc. They also provide advice on diet and smoking, preventive care and health education to patients.
GPs are not specialized in any one particular area. So, if they can't deal with any particular medical condition, they refer the patient to the specialized hospital for tests, treatment, or to see a consultant with specialist knowledge.

What is a GP Practice? : GPs usually work in practices (a physical location / clinic) as part of a team that includes nurses, healthcare assistants, practice managers, receptionists and other staff. Practices also work closely with other healthcare professionals, such as health visitors, midwives, mental health services and social care services. GP practices should make information about their services easily available to their patients.
